Transaction efaa32e76519a73b5c3dbaec80d54aea9b091c8e27fad4796c3ac08421c8ee9b

3 Input
2 Outputs
  • efaa32e76519a73b5c3dbaec80d54aea9b091c8e27fad4796c3ac08421c8ee9b:0
  • value  3890000
    address  3BMEX7cDRLLvrNHQMkLTiiVrz9XZzqFtZq
  • efaa32e76519a73b5c3dbaec80d54aea9b091c8e27fad4796c3ac08421c8ee9b:1
  • value  962154
    address  3Cm6A8FQ6CEw6jvkErf2fWcAF1nm4EA6Vs